About Selenium

Selenium is a nonmetal that occurs in several allotropes—black, red, and gray forms—and carries atomic number 34 with an atomic mass of 78.971. The gray form is a solid with a density of 4.81 g/cm³ that melts at 494 K. Six valence electrons ([Ar] 3d10 4s2 4p4) give an electronegativity of 2.55 and a first ionization energy of 941 kJ/mol. Jöns Jacob Berzelius discovered the element in 1817. An essential trace element for humans in small amounts, selenium is also used in glass, electronics, and solar cells. It belongs to group 16, period 4, in the same family as oxygen and sulfur.
